Denso 234-4433 Oxygen Sensor - Upstream
Overview of the Denso OE Style Oxygen Sensor 234-4433
The Denso OE Style Oxygen Sensor 234-4433 is designed specifically for select Hyundai and Kia models, including the Magentis, Optima, Rondo, and Sonata. This heated oxygen sensor ensures accurate emissions control and optimal engine performance by monitoring exhaust gases effectively.
- Heated sensor type for faster response times
- Specific fit for Hyundai and Kia vehicles
- 28.94-inch wiring harness length for precise installation
- Four-wire configuration with male connector
- Threaded mounting type with 0.708-inch thread diameter
Detailed Features and Specifications
The Denso 234-4433 oxygen sensor features a heated sensor element that allows it to reach operating temperature quickly, improving fuel efficiency and reducing emissions. Its 28.94-inch wiring harness length provides sufficient reach for proper connection without excess slack. The sensor includes four wires and a male connector, ensuring compatibility with the vehicle’s existing wiring harness. The threaded mounting type with a 0.708-inch diameter allows for secure and reliable installation in the exhaust system.

Installation Notes and Tips
When installing the Denso 234-4433 oxygen sensor, ensure the vehicle is cool to avoid burns. Use appropriate tools to remove the old sensor and avoid damaging the wiring harness. Verify the connector gender matches the vehicle harness before installation. Thread the sensor carefully to prevent cross-threading and tighten to manufacturer torque specifications.
